About the March Brown Trout Fly
The superb March Brown that is a wonderful old classic that will never stop catching fish.
Expert Tip:
The March Browns' origins are reputedly a variant of Dame Juliana Berners' "Dun Fly" (1496)
Creator of this trout fly: 14th.century
Tier of this trout fly: Mandy Shelvey
Country of origin for this trout fly: England
This trout fly is designed to be fished on Rivers & Streams, Still Water fish
Dressings
- Hook : 12 - 14
- Thread : Brown
- Tail : Partridge tail hackle fibres
- Body : Brown seal's fur
- Rib : Gold wire
- Wing : Partridge tail or hen pheasant wing
- Hackle : Brown partidge
